Logback uses the Simple Logging Facade for Java (SLF4J) as its native interface.

This is Logback's default behavior; if it cannot find a configuration file, it creates a ConsoleAppender and associates it with the root logger. This gives the Logger a name (there is also an overload that accepts a String).

The day of the week is Sunday. The next time you can reuse your old calendar will be in. However, the default PatternLayout offers what most applications need and then some. This is the class that applications interact with to create log messages.

Volumes and issues listings for Journal of Nuclear Cardiology. xml and put it somewhere in our classpath:Next, we need a simple class with a main method:This class creates a Logger and calls info() to generate a log message.

Appenders do the actual work of logging. Layout prepares messages for outputting. The text in the tag defines how log messages are formatting. Three classes comprise the Logback architecture; Logger, Appender, and Layout. Appenders place log messages in their final destinations.

A Logger can have more than one Appender.

We also looked at the two most commonly used file appenders to create, roll over, organize, and compress log files.

Code of practice for temporary works procedures and the permissible stress design of falsework.

We generally think of Appenders as being attached to text files, but Logback is much more potent than that. Logback's has powerful configuration scripts, which we used to manipulate components for filtering and formatting messages.

In this extensive guide, we covered the fundamentals of using Logback in an application. Logback offers a faster implementation than Log4j, provides more options for configuration, and more flexibility in archiving old log files.

Let's start with a quick example of using Logback in an application. All the times in the March calendar may differ when you eg live east or west in the United States. We've used PatternLayout in all of our examples so far:This configuration script contains the configuration for PatternLayoutEncoder. Loggers pass LoggingEvents to Appenders. A logger is an ancestor when its name, followed by a dot, prefixes a descendant logger's name 2. It's a replacement for its predecessor, Log4j.

